The word "puzzle" refers to a situation, problem, or game that requires thought and ingenuity to solve. It can be something like a jigsaw puzzle, a riddle, or a brain teaser that challenges a person’s reasoning and problem-solving skills. In a broader sense, a puzzle can also be a confusing or perplexing situation that is hard to understand or figure out.
